Summary

In this article, you will learn how to configure the folder container for the Test Run's Defect logs in a project.

Resolution

When running our Test Runs, there is an option within the approval process to raise/file a defect item type to be saved in a specific folder storage. If we do not have this configured in our project and we try to click on the option Log a Defect, it is expected to get the error message "No Defect Type has been configured..".

To set this option, follow these steps:

1. Go to the Admin tab
2. Click on the Project tab
3. Look for the project and click on Settings
4. Click on Edit
5. Click the field that says "Select a location."
6. A small window will pop up, allowing you to select the folder used as container storage for your filed defects.

Try again. Click the option, and the form will appear. You can fill it out and then save it.
